Abstract: | A new stochastic learning algorithm using Gaussian white noise sequence, referred to as Subconscious Noise Reaction (SNR), is proposed for a class of discrete-time neural networks with time-dependent connection weights. Unlike the back-propagation-through-time (BTT) algorithm, SNR does not require the synchronous transmission of information backward along connection weights, while it uses only ubiquitous noise and local signals, which are correlated against a single performance functional, to achieve simple sequential updating of connection weights. |
